Small-caliber high-definition hard endoscope
By designing an endoscope with a small-diameter lens combination, the problem of rigid endoscopes being unable to pass through human cavities has been solved, achieving high-definition imaging and stable installation, reducing surgical trauma, and improving surgical outcomes.

Existing rigid endoscopes have large optical diameters, making it difficult to enter the body through natural cavities or minimally invasive surgical incisions, resulting in significant surgical trauma, patient pain, and prolonged postoperative recovery time.
The endoscope is designed with small-diameter lenses, with objective lens group focal length of 2.5mm-3.5mm, rod lens group focal length of 80mm-100mm, eyepiece group focal length of 10mm-25mm, and lens outer diameter of 3.17mm-6.16mm. By combining multiple lens groups, the imaging quality and fixed installation are optimized.
It significantly reduces surgical trauma, shortens patient pain and postoperative recovery time, improves imaging quality and surgical precision, and enhances patient surgical experience and rehabilitation outcomes.

Technical Field
[0001] The utility model belongs to the technical field of endoscopes, and in particular relates to a small-caliber high-definition rigid endoscope. Background Art
[0002] Medical endoscopes are used in minimally invasive surgery and include hysteroscopes, laparoscopic endoscopes, and sinusoscopes. The core of a medical endoscope consists of an optical imaging system and the mechanical structure that supports this imaging process. The optical imaging system consists of an objective lens, a rod lens, and an eyepiece. The eyepiece is connected to a camera system, which captures the image information on the back-end image sensor and displays it on a monitor.
[0003] Chinese patent application number 2022109541888 discloses a high-resolution, large-field-of-view medical endoscope optical light path system. The system comprises, from the object side, an objective lens, a rod lens, and an eyepiece. The objective lens comprises, from the object side, a light-gathering structure and a convex-concave-convex objective lens focal length structure composed of a convex lens, a concave lens, and a convex lens. The rod lens comprises multiple groups of single lens groups arranged in sequence, and each group of single lens groups is bilaterally symmetrical. The left and right portions respectively comprise a convex-concave-convex point spread function reduction structure composed of a convex lens, a concave lens, and a convex lens. The eyepiece comprises a convex lens, a convex lens, and a concave lens to form a convex-convex-concave structure. The improved combination of the objective lens, rod lens, and eyepiece can improve various performances of the endoscope optical path system.
[0004] The above solution has the advantage of increasing the field of view, but like the rigid endoscopes in the prior art, the optical aperture of the endoscope is basically 6.5 mm, which is not convenient for installation. Utility Model Content
[0005] To solve the above problems, the utility model provides a small-aperture high-definition rigid endoscope, comprising an objective lens group, a rod lens group, and an eyepiece group arranged in sequence, the focal length range of the objective lens group is 2.5mm-3.5mm, the conjugate surface length range of the objective lens group is 45mm-60mm, the rod lens group is provided with six groups in total, the focal length range of the rod lens group is 80mm-100mm, the conjugate surface length range of the rod lens group is 100mm-120mm, the focal length range of the eyepiece group is 10mm-25mm, the length range of the eyepiece group is 30mm-37mm, the objective lens group, the rod lens group and the eyepiece group are all composed of a plurality of lenses, and the outer diameter range of the lenses is 3.17mm-6.16mm.
[0006] Preferably, the focal length of the objective lens group is 2.9195 mm, and the conjugate surface length of the objective lens group is 51.14 mm.
[0007] Preferably, the focal length of the rod lens group is 88.4 mm, and the conjugate surface length of the rod lens group is 110.3 mm.
[0008] Preferably, the focal length of the eyepiece assembly is 17.7 mm, and the length range of the eyepiece assembly is 36.8 mm.
[0009] Preferably, the objective lens group includes a first lens L1, a second lens L2, a third lens L3, a fourth lens L4, a fifth lens L5, a sixth lens L6, a seventh lens L7, an eighth lens L8, and a ninth lens L9. The second lens L2 and the third lens L3 are cemented together, the fourth lens L4 and the fifth lens L5 are cemented together, and the sixth lens L6, the seventh lens L7, and the eighth lens L8 are cemented together.
[0010] Preferably, the rod lens group includes a tenth lens L10, an eleventh lens L11, a twelfth lens L12, a thirteenth lens L13 and a fourteenth lens L14, the eleventh lens L11 and the twelfth lens L12 are cemented together, and the thirteenth lens L13 and the fourteenth lens L14 are cemented together.
[0011] Preferably, the eyepiece group includes a fifteenth lens L15, a sixteenth lens L16, a seventeenth lens L17, an eighteenth lens L18, a nineteenth lens L19 and a twentieth lens L20, the fifteenth lens L15 and the sixteenth lens L16 are cemented together, and the seventeenth lens L17, the eighteenth lens L18 and the nineteenth lens L19 are cemented together.
[0012] Preferably, a front protective glass is provided at the front end of the first lens L1, and a rear protective glass is provided at the rear end of the nineteenth lens L19.
[0013] The advantages of the utility model are:
[0014] 1. This solution utilizes a small-aperture lens to form the endoscope, facilitating secure installation and ensuring long-term protection from damage. The reduced outer diameter of the lens also reduces the overall diameter of the endoscope, enabling easier insertion through natural body cavities or minimally invasive surgical incisions. This small-aperture design significantly reduces surgical trauma, shortening patient pain and postoperative recovery time, thereby enhancing the patient's surgical experience and overall recovery.
[0015] 2. In this solution, the focal length range of the objective lens group is set to 2.5mm-3.5mm, and the conjugate surface length range is set to 45mm-60mm. This setting helps to improve the imaging quality, performance and optical design flexibility of medical endoscopes, while reducing the difficulty of processing and assembly as well as production costs.
[0016] 3. The focal length of the rod lens assembly in this solution ranges from 80mm to 100mm, and the conjugate length of the rod lens assembly ranges from 100mm to 120mm. As the relay component of the endoscopic imaging system, the rod lens assembly's longer focal length design helps optimize image quality. This long focal length reduces image distortion, improves image clarity and resolution, and enables surgeons to more accurately observe lesions during surgery. BRIEF DESCRIPTION OF THE DRAWINGS

[0022] Example 1, as Figure 1As shown, a small-aperture high-definition rigid endoscope includes an objective lens group 1, a rod lens group 2, and an eyepiece group 3 arranged in sequence. The focal length range of the objective lens group 1 is 2.5mm-3.5mm, and the conjugate surface length range of the objective lens group 1 is 45mm-60mm. The purpose of setting the focal length range of the objective lens group 1 to 2.5mm-3.5mm in this embodiment is that the shorter focal length helps to capture more details in a limited space and improve the resolution of the image. This is particularly important for surgical operations that require fine observation. While maintaining a certain imaging quality, a shorter focal length can usually provide a wider field of view, allowing doctors to observe a wider area and reduce blind spots. The conjugate surface length range is set to 45mm-60mm, providing more flexibility for optical design. Designers can adjust the conjugate surface length within this range according to specific imaging needs and mechanical structure requirements to achieve the best imaging effect and performance. The shorter focal length and reasonable conjugate surface length help control the size and weight of the lens, making the lens processing and assembly easier. Preferably, the focal length of the objective lens group 1 is 2.9195 mm, and the conjugate surface length of the objective lens group 1 is 51.14 mm.
[0023] Specifically, objective lens assembly 1 includes a first lens L1, a second lens L2, a third lens L3, a fourth lens L4, a fifth lens L5, a sixth lens L6, a seventh lens L7, an eighth lens L8, and a ninth lens L9, arranged in sequence. Second lens L2 and third lens L3 are cemented together, fourth lens L4 and fifth lens L5 are cemented together, and sixth lens L6, seventh lens L7, and eighth lens L8 are cemented together. First lens L1 and ninth lens L9 are aspherical lenses, and the remaining lenses are spherical lenses.
[0024] The focal length of the rod lens assembly 2 ranges from 80mm to 100mm, and the conjugate surface length of the rod lens assembly 2 ranges from 100mm to 120mm. Preferably, the focal length of the rod lens assembly 2 is 88.4mm, and the conjugate surface length of the rod lens assembly 2 is 110.3mm. As the relay part of the endoscopic imaging system, the rod lens assembly 2 has a focal length range of 80mm to 100mm. The longer focal length design helps optimize imaging quality. The long focal length can reduce imaging distortion, improve image clarity and resolution, and enable doctors to more accurately observe the lesion area during surgery. The appropriate extension of the conjugate surface length provides more flexibility in optical design, helping to optimize the light transmission path and imaging effect. This helps ensure that the image maintains high imaging quality throughout the entire field of view. The conjugate surface length ranges from 100mm to 120mm. The appropriate extension of the conjugate surface length provides more flexibility in optical design, helping to optimize the light transmission path and imaging effect. This helps ensure that the image maintains high imaging quality throughout the entire field of view. The focal length and conjugate plane length within the above range help reduce aberrations in the imaging process, such as spherical aberration, coma, etc. The reduction of these aberrations can further improve the clarity and accuracy of the image, providing doctors with more reliable diagnosis basis.
[0025] Specifically, in this embodiment, the rod lens group 2 includes a tenth lens L10, an eleventh lens L11, a twelfth lens L12, a thirteenth lens L13, and a fourteenth lens L14 arranged in sequence. The eleventh lens L11 and the twelfth lens L12 are cemented together, and the thirteenth lens L13 and the fourteenth lens L14 are cemented together.
[0026] In this embodiment, the focal length range of the eyepiece assembly 3 is 10mm-25mm, and the length range of the eyepiece assembly 3 is 30mm-37mm. Preferably, the focal length of the eyepiece assembly 3 is 17.7mm, and the length range of the eyepiece assembly 3 is 36.8mm. Setting the focal length range to 10mm-25mm not only ensures sufficient magnification but also takes into account the width of the field of view, making it suitable for a variety of observation tasks and achieving a good balance. The length range of the eyepiece assembly 3 is set to 30mm-37mm. This range ensures the compactness of the eyepiece assembly 3, helps reduce the volume and weight of the entire optical system, and improves portability. At the same time, setting the length to 36.8mm as the preferred value is based on the fact that at this length, the layout of the optical elements is more reasonable, which can better control aberrations and improve image quality. In addition, the shorter length also helps to reduce light loss during transmission and improve optical efficiency. By reasonably setting the focal length and length, this solution not only ensures good observation results, but also takes into account the compactness and portability of the optical system.
[0027] Specifically, in this embodiment, the eyepiece assembly 3 includes a fifteenth lens L15, a sixteenth lens L16, a seventeenth lens L17, an eighteenth lens L18, a nineteenth lens L19, and a twentieth lens L20, arranged in sequence. The fifteenth lens L15 and the sixteenth lens L16 are cemented together, and the seventeenth lens L17, the eighteenth lens L18, and the nineteenth lens L19 are cemented together. A front protective glass 4 is provided at the front end of the first lens L1. A rear protective glass 5 is provided at the rear end of the eighteenth lens L18.
[0028] In this embodiment, the outer diameter of all lenses ranges from 3.17mm to 6.16mm, and the optical aperture of the lens is reduced to within the range of 3.17mm to 6.16mm, which is conducive to the fixed installation of the endoscope, and the fixation is firm and can not be damaged for a long time. The reduction in the outer diameter of the lens reduces the overall diameter of the endoscope accordingly, so that it can more easily enter the body through the natural cavity of the human body or minimally invasive surgical incision. This small-caliber design significantly reduces surgical trauma, reduces the patient's pain and postoperative recovery time, and improves the patient's surgical experience and rehabilitation effect. This solution achieves higher image clarity by precisely designing the focal length and conjugate surface length of the objective lens group 1, the rod lens group 2 and the eyepiece group 3, and adopting a combination of multiple groups of lenses. This helps doctors observe the lesion area more clearly during surgery, improving surgical accuracy and success rate.
